bite new music B efore the release of their second album, Do You Won- der About Me?, at the beginning of May, American indie rock duo Diet Cig unveiled the lead single ‘Who Are You?’ Singer and guitarist Alex Luciano’s vocals are as The New York Times said, “the sweet clarity of her voice riding verses that seethe and rumble with a ferocity that harks back to the Who.” It is indeed sweet but has a firm tone that you have to stop and listen to. As the band says, “‘Who Are You?’ is for anyone who’s ever re- ceived a completely self-serving apology from someone who’s hurt them. I learned that healing doesn’t wait for an ‘I’m sorry’ to appear, and it can feel silly to have one arrive when you’re completely over it. This song takes these bad feelings and turns them into a fun upbeat jam to dance around in your kitchen to!” Together with Noah Bowman on drums, Diet Cig has been compared to tornadoes, firecrackers, and lightning storms, and described as genuine, unapologetic, and down-to-earth. Although the audio-video to the song is not the standard mu- sic representation, you could get lost in the music by watching the clover-like icon that changes colour and patterns from the blue sky with clouds to psychedelic patterns. Diet Cig had to reschedule their UK tour dates due to the pan- demic and will play their first show at Rough Trade in Bristol on 18th November. They will go on to perform at The Bodega in Nottingham, YES in Manchester, The Hare and Hounds in Birmingham, Broadcast in Glasgow, Belgrave Music Hall in Leeds, The Hope and Ruin in Brighton, The Dome in London and finish at Clwb Ifor Bach in Cardiff on the 28th. http://dietcig.com Diet Cig Who Are You?
